1. How often to fertilizeThere is no fixed time limit for when to fertilize a newly potted orchid. It depends on its acclimatization. Fertilizer can be applied after it has completely acclimatized. After it acclimates to the pot, it will grow new crystal heads, which means that it can absorb nutrients normally and adapt to the new potting soil environment. Or the speed of weeding becomes very slow, the leaves of the new seedlings become very green and shiny, and the new shoots are also very vibrant. 2. Precautions for fertilizationFertilizing orchids usually refers to top dressing, because base fertilizer will be applied when potting, and chemical fertilizer, organic fertilizer or foliar fertilizer can be applied after the orchids have adapted to the pot. There are many ways to apply fertilizer, but no matter how you apply it, you must pay attention to two points. 1. If you apply chemical fertilizers, you must ensure that the proportions are balanced. The fertilizer cannot be too single and the amount of fertilizer cannot be excessive. You must strictly follow the instructions. 2. If you apply organic fertilizer, you must first fully ferment it and sterilize it thoroughly. Otherwise, it will release a lot of heat after application, burn the root system, and may also breed a large number of bacteria, affecting the growth of the plant. |
